🎁 24 Days Of Giving Week 4 🎁 🎅 It's the final week of 2024's campaign! For the 5th year in a row, each one of our branches has selected an important cause to receive a donation of £500, as part of the lead up to Christmas! 🎄 Through our campaign, we have been able to support hospices, food banks, air ambulances, homeless shelters and animal rescue centres. 🤶 We've announced our list of charities (and the branches that nominated them) every Monday for the month of December. Via our Community trust, through an application by Brett Wexler ACII, Tech Iosh , AMinstLM of the Chelmsford Branch, £300 was donated to Farleigh Hospice. Emily Bonser Cert CII at our Retford Branch hosted a Macmillan Coffee morning and raised £334! Cooper Solutions has been fundraising all year for Warwickshire Search and Rescue, the operational Lowland Rescue team (one of 36 teams in the UK) set up to assist the Police with searches for vulnerable missing persons within the county and beyond. The team is very proud of Wendy Clarke who volunteers for the charity, along with her dog Baxter. Halifax took part in a Big Wrap as part of its year supporting Project Youth Cancer. This month, they wrapped more than 500 gifts ready to be shipped to hospitals across the country to ensure teens undergoing cancer treatment over the festive period receive a present. ⭐ Here is our list for Week 4: Basildon Emergency Night Shelter nominated by London (Gavin Oram) City Catering Southampton nominated by Gloucester (David Oates) Leeway Domestic Violence and Abuse Services nominated by Norwich (Clare Dickerson (née Jermy)) Luv Preston Charity nominated by Preston (Paul Ferguson) Refugee Support Group 💚Ceasefire Now. nominated by Reading (Mark Maynard) #christmas #charity #24daysofgiving2024
